Planning and Zoning Commission

The Town Plan of Conservation and Development, effective December 31, 2018, establishes the basic policies, which guide all of the Planning and Zoning Commission's efforts and decisions. Briefly summarized, these policies protect and sustain the environmental quality of the town, especially its water supply watersheds, guide new development for consistency with the town's established low-density residential character, and plan for growth in the civic life of the community.
